A Loretta Pickering 1922 - 2013

A Loretta Pickering was born on March 10, 1922, and died at age 90 years old on February 5, 2013. A Pickering was buried at National Memorial Cemetery Of Arizona Section B2 Row A Site 3 23029 North Cave Creek Road, in Phoenix, Az. In 1922, in the year that A Loretta Pickering was born, the Reparations Commission assessed German liability for World War 1 at 132 billion gold marks (over $32 billion U.S. dollars at the time). This led to hyperinflation in Germany and created the political and social atmosphere in which Hitler was able to rise to power.
